Have lived in Duluth MN and experienced 70 to 100 below wind chills so I feel I know something about cold weather and cold weather clothing, esp since as a student I did not have a car so got to walk a mile to school...
These jackets will keep you very warm, simply put snorkels work, flat out if your head is warm it is easier to keep everything else warm, used to wear four hats and even added a hand warmer between hat 1 and 2 to keep warm and still (can't move or fidget) bow hunting in sub zero temps.  These jackers are long, ski jackets and a wading duck jacket are great for their purpose, but for cold weather always get a long jacket.  Finally, add enough insulation as these jackets have and you will be much warmer, people who do not have great cold winter kit will look at your jacket longingly at least that was my experience on truly cold days and even colder nights on Duluth and other places in MN.

This Brooklyn Armed ForcesTM M1951 Parka is a faithful reproduction of a piece of classic U.S. military surplus. Known variously as the Fishtail Parka (because of the extra drawstring at the hem) or the Snorkel Parka (because the fur-lined hood cinches tight for added warmth). What is known for sure is this Parka is uniquely stylish and incredibly warm for the most demanding cold-weather conditions.

Unlike many reproductions out there, this M51 Parka features a cuddly-soft mohair frieze lining almost identical to the original. The big difference: instead of being a relic from the 60’s, this Parka is brand new and fresh out of the factory.
